Question on Notice - Train Network

2015-12-08

MS DUNN — To ask the Minister for Agriculture (for the Minister for Public Transport): In relation to the Metro Trains Melbourne's recent public announcement of plans to split the train network into five independent networks —

(1)    What legal obligation does the Government retain to approve those plans.

(2)    What considerations will determine the approval or rejection of the proposed changes.

(3)    What methodology will be applied to assessing those considerations.

(4)    What public consultation process will occur.

ANSWER:

The premise of this question is incorrect. The metropolitan train network is one system, not five independent networks.
